2. Rainbow Mountain is located in Peru. Located at an altitude of 5,200 meters, this mountain range extends far and wide. This mountain is also called Mountain of Seven Colors. This place is allowed to come to those people who are physically fit. This is because, because of high altitude, the weather gets worsened and oxygen is less.

6. Vidyadevi Bhandari has been appointed as the President of Nepal. Vidyadevi was first appointed as President of Nepal in 2015. Bhandari had the support of smaller parties along with the ruling Left coalition of CPN-UML and CPN. Members of parliament and provincial assemblies vote in the presidential election Vidya Devi is the first woman to be appointed as the President of Nepal.
7. In the Indo-Tibetan Border Police Force, "Prakarti" has been appointed as the security officer. "Prakarti" is the first woman to be appointed on this post. Earlier, women were recruited to the Constable rank in ITBP.
